The charity is in place to run and maintain the Lomas Hall which is a village hall left in trust to the people of Stannington in 1952 by Miss Flora Lomas. The hall is used by fourteen local groups on a regular basis by people of all ages ranging from a mother and toddler group to the women's fellowship. It also available for occasional use events.

In its most recent reporting year (2024), THE LOMAS HALL reported a total income of £88,609 and total expenditure of £83,557 (a spending ratio of 94%, indicating strong allocation of funds to charitable activities).
